Societas Physicalis et Rehabilitationis Fenniae is the Finnish society for specialists and trainees in Physical and Rehabilitation Medicine. It was established in 1956. Nowadays we have 211 members. The society has two annual meetings, one in February and the other in November. In addition, the society organizes educational meetings for trainees and specialists one to two times a year. New members for the government of the society are elected in February. The society collaborates with the five medical schools in Finland and the university hospital departments of PRM to improve education for medical students and trainees in PRM.
